Decomposing body of six-year-old Illinois girl just found after secret tip

Investigators found remains believed to belong to a little girl buried in a garage in Illinois.

According to the St. Louis Post-Dispatch, St. Clair County police found the remains in an abandoned home after the child’s own mother gave them a tip that a body would be found there.

The woman now lives in Las Vegas, and reportedly sought refuge at a women’s shelter from her abusive husband, who has allegedly forced her into prostitution.

The husband, Jason Quate, has been arrested in Las Vegas and charged with sex trafficking of an adult and accepting or receiving earnings of a prostitute, reports the St. Louis Post-Dispatch.

Any potential homicide investigation would be handled by St. Clair County law enforcement.

Las Vegas police Lt. Raymond Spencer told the St. Louis-Dispatch that the woman who tipped police to the decomposing remains went to police to report that not only was her husband forcing her into prostitution but abusing two of the children in their home, who were kept in strict isolation.

“I can tell you it was a very disturbing scene, seeing the condition of the children, because you could tell they had obviously had limited outside involvement of the last 18 months to two years,” Spencer said in the videotaped statement.

The woman then claimed that Quate had killed another of their children in 2015, when they were living in . Illinois.

“She told us during the course of that interview that during a physical altercation, one of the children had died as a result of her husband,” Spencer said.

Las Vegas police quickly alerted St. Clair County authorities, and they went to search the property where the woman said a body would be found.

Indeed, investigators found the decomposing body of a child wrapped in blankets in a storage bin in the garage of the abandoned home. The body was packed with cat litter, possibly to mask any odor.

The remains are still pending identification and authorities have not confirmed that it is the child of the woman who tipped police. Further, there are conflicting reports about the age of the child. The St. Louis Post-Dispatch and several others report that the child was six, while other outlets say the child was seven years old.
